                      As a guy who carries a pry bar in his duty bag, I love the concept. Putting one more thing on my belt or carrier is only an option if it were light enough. This tool, while great in concept, is made of very heavy steel.

                      This should’ve been a Titanium product if they thought it’d be a decent belt tool.

                      I currently use a round bar that slides through the molle on my gear bag. The pry hook keeps it from sliding through. The weight and length keep it in place.

                      I’ve been contemplating switching to a Stiletto Ti pry bar. Just have to justify the cost.

                      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k
                      I thought the same, my guess is price on a titanium pry bar would have probably been way to high. I already was skeptical at $30 but after receiving and putting it to use was well worth the $30 spent. Not to bad in weight either at 5.77 oz its pretty light weight.
